Book Description:
There was a dead body or two. They were Christmas greetings from the Deaf Man, the master criminal who is back with deadly plans for the 87th Precinct. Detectives King, Carella and Meyer know the messages are clues to where the Deaf Man will strike next. What they don't know is that the Deaf Man has a special surprise in store for one of them, a grisly present for another, and a horrifying act of revenge for all the cops determined to catch this psychopathic killer. The Deaf Man is one of McBain's best characters. Every time he pops up, the adventure is extraordinary.
